黑狐家游戏

深度解析分布式对象存储,分类、原理及应用场景,分布式对象存储有哪些类型

欧气 0 0

本文目录导读:

  1. 分布式对象存储的分类
  2. 分布式对象存储的原理
  3. 分布式对象存储的应用场景

随着互联网技术的飞速发展,数据量呈爆炸式增长,传统的存储方式已经无法满足日益增长的数据存储需求,分布式对象存储作为一种新型存储技术,凭借其高性能、高可靠性和高扩展性,受到了广泛关注,本文将深入探讨分布式对象存储的分类、原理及应用场景。

深度解析分布式对象存储,分类、原理及应用场景,分布式对象存储有哪些类型

图片来源于网络,如有侵权联系删除

分布式对象存储的分类

1、分布式文件系统

分布式文件系统是一种将文件存储在多个物理节点上的文件系统,具有高可靠性、高可用性和高扩展性,常见的分布式文件系统有HDFS(Hadoop Distributed File System)、Ceph、GlusterFS等。

2、分布式对象存储系统

分布式对象存储系统是一种基于对象存储的分布式存储系统,将数据存储为对象,以键值对的方式进行访问,常见的分布式对象存储系统有Amazon S3、OpenStack Swift、阿里云OSS等。

3、分布式块存储

分布式块存储是一种将数据存储为块的形式,以块为单位进行访问的存储系统,常见的分布式块存储有Cinder、GlusterFS、NFS等。

分布式对象存储的原理

1、数据分割

分布式对象存储系统将数据分割成多个小对象,并分配到不同的物理节点上存储,这样可以提高数据的存储效率,降低单点故障的风险。

2、数据冗余

深度解析分布式对象存储,分类、原理及应用场景,分布式对象存储有哪些类型

图片来源于网络,如有侵权联系删除

为了提高数据的可靠性,分布式对象存储系统通常采用数据冗余技术,在Amazon S3中,数据会自动复制到多个物理节点上,确保数据不因节点故障而丢失。

3、数据一致性

分布式对象存储系统需要保证数据的一致性,为此,系统通常会采用一致性算法,如Paxos、Raft等,确保数据在多个节点之间保持一致。

4、数据访问控制

分布式对象存储系统需要提供数据访问控制机制,以保护数据的安全,常见的访问控制机制包括权限控制、加密、审计等。

分布式对象存储的应用场景

1、大数据存储

分布式对象存储系统可以存储海量数据,适用于大数据场景,在互联网公司中,分布式对象存储系统可以用于存储日志数据、图片、视频等。

2、云计算平台

分布式对象存储系统可以作为云计算平台的基础设施,为云服务提供数据存储服务,Amazon S3、阿里云OSS等都是云计算平台的重要组成部分。

深度解析分布式对象存储,分类、原理及应用场景,分布式对象存储有哪些类型

图片来源于网络,如有侵权联系删除

3、容器化应用

随着容器技术的兴起,分布式对象存储系统可以用于容器化应用的数据存储,Kubernetes等容器编排工具支持与分布式对象存储系统进行集成。

4、物联网

分布式对象存储系统可以用于物联网场景中的数据存储,在智能家居、智能交通等领域,分布式对象存储系统可以存储大量设备产生的数据。

5、数字化转型

分布式对象存储系统可以助力企业进行数字化转型,通过将数据存储在分布式对象存储系统中,企业可以降低数据存储成本,提高数据访问效率。

分布式对象存储作为一种新型存储技术,具有高性能、高可靠性和高扩展性等特点,随着互联网技术的不断发展,分布式对象存储将在更多领域得到应用,了解分布式对象存储的分类、原理及应用场景,有助于我们更好地利用这一技术,为企业和个人提供更好的数据存储服务。

标签: #分布式对象存储有哪些

黑狐家游戏
  • 评论列表

留言评论